Best Place in Canada

Find the Best Place in Canada for You

header photo

Wall Street Journal Says, “Build Your Start-up in Toronto

A Wall Street Journal article recently declared Toronto, Ontario as the best place in Canada to build a start-up.  The article drew on the results of Startup Genome’s Startup Ecosystem Report from 2013. Toronto is Canada’s largest city and it also ranked 8th in the world.

Investors from the United States and overseas are recognizing the world-class network of support for start-up businesses in Toronto including multiple universities, the community, government programs and local and Canadian investors.

The article also highlighted that Canada topped world rankings for the highest proportion of college-educated residents, based on findings by the Organization for Economic Co-operation and Development (OECD).

Go Back

Comments for this post have been disabled.